David Smith

Cloud Developer Advocate @Microsoft

David is Cloud Developer Advocate for Microsoft, specializing in the topics of artificial intelligence and machine learning. Since 2009 he has been the editor of the Revolutions blog http://blog.revolutionanalytics.com where he writes regularly about applications of data science with a focus on the programming language "R", and is also a founding member of the R Consortium. He lives with his husband and two Jack Russell terriers in Chicago, where he also serves on the board of the Center on Halsted.

Talk : R for AI developers Speaker Office Hours

Talk : The Case for R for AI developers


  • Deep Learning Applications & Practices

    Deep learning lessons using tooling such as Tensorflow & PyTorch, across domains like large-scale cloud-native apps and fintech, and tacking concerns around interpretability of ML models.

  • Predictive Data Pipelines & Architectures

    Best practices for building real-world data pipelines doing interesting things like predictions, recommender systems, fraud prevention, ranking systems, and more.

  • ML in Action

    Applied track demonstrating how to train, score, and handle common machine learning use cases, including heavy concentration in the space of security and fraud

  • Real-world Data Engineering

    Showcasing DataEng tech and highlighting the strengths of each in real-world applications.